A Clinical Comparison of Two Daily Disposable Soft Contact Lenses

简要总结
The aim of this study was to investigate the short-term clinical performance and subjective acceptance of the two study lenses.
详细描述
This study was a randomised, double-masked, crossover, bilateral dispensing study, controlled by cross-comparison. Fifty-five subjects will wear each lens brand for approximately one week in random order. Lenses were worn on a daily wear, daily disposable basis.

入选标准
- •They are between 18 and 40 years of age (inclusive).
- •They understand their rights as a research subject and are willing to sign a Statement of Informed Consent.
- •They are willing and able to follow the protocol.
- •They are an existing silicone hydrogel reusable spherical contact lens wearer in both eyes.
- •They have a contact lens spherical prescription between -0.25D and -6.00D (inclusive) based on ocular refraction.
- •They own a wearable pair of spectacles and wear them on the day of the initial visit.
- •At dispensing, they can attain at least 0.20 logMAR distance high contrast visual acuity in each eye with the study lenses within the available power range.
- •They are willing to comply with the wear schedule (at least five days per week and for at least eight hours per day).
- •They agree not to participate in other clinical research for the duration of the study.
排除标准
- •They have an ocular disorder, which would normally contra-indicate contact lens wear.
- •They have a systemic disorder, which would normally contra-indicate contact lens wear.
- •They are using any topical medication such as eye drops or ointment, or use any rewetting/lubricating drops whilst on this study.
- •They are aphakic.
- •They have had corneal refractive surgery.
- •They have any corneal distortion resulting from previous hard or rigid lens wear or have keratoconus.
- •They are pregnant or breastfeeding.
- •They have any ocular abnormality which would, in the opinion of the investigator, normally contraindicate contact lens wear
- •They have any infectious disease which would, in the opinion of the investigator, contraindicate contact lens wear or pose a risk to study personnel; or they have any immunosuppressive disease (e.g. HIV), or a history of anaphylaxis or severe allergic reaction.
- •They have taken part in any contact lens or care system clinical research within two weeks prior to starting this study.
结局指标
主要结局
Lens Fit - Corneal Coverage
时间窗: One Week
Assessment of corneal coverage of lens (extremely inadequate, slightly inadequate, optimum, slightly excessive, extremely excessive)
Lens Fit - Lens Movement
时间窗: One Week
Lens movement assessed per corneal coverage (extremely inadequate, slightly inadequate, optimum, slightly excessive, extremely excessive)
Lens Fit - Horizontal Centration
时间窗: One Week
Assessment of horizontal centration of lens (extremely nasal, slightly nasal, optimum, slightly temporal, extremely temporal)
Lens Fit - Vertical Centration
时间窗: One Week
Assessment of vertical centration of lens (extremely inferior, slightly inferior, optimum, slightly superior, extremely superior)
